How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Bunker Hill?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Bunker Hill Studio Apartments | $754 | $525 | $1,100 |
Bunker Hill 1 Bedroom Apartments | $866 | $357 | $1,446 |
Bunker Hill 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,048 | $599 | $1,951 |
Bunker Hill 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,107 | $825 | $1,769 |
Bunker Hill 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,211 | $560 | $2,200 |
